The UltraLiner™: McCrometer’s Fusion-Bonded Flow Meter Liner

  McCrometer has developed a proprietary fusion-bonded epoxy coating called UltraLiner™ for its mag meters, which eliminates the need for traditional liners. Liners in mag meters are prone to problems such as tearing, delamination, and perforation, which can cause downtime and maintenance issues.
